The Constantinople 20 medium-thin ride is buttery and soft to ride on yet explosive when crashing. Dark and washy undertones protrude every delicate stroke but they are well controlled and dont ring out. The bell tone is incredibly full dark and clear with an industrial-like sound. Perfect if you want real impact.The low profile of the 20 Constantinople ride ensures a lower-pitch timbre with a controlled sustain thats ideal for playing fast passages. Although it has its roots in jazz the K Zildjian Constantinople ride has a huge bell tone and is super crashable making it great for jazz rock and everything in-between.

K Constantinople The K Constantinople series associates its sound with the Zildjian cymbals made in Turkey during the first half of the 20th Century. Resurfacing in the 50s and 60s with bebop era drummers “Old Ks” have laid the ground work for the new K Constantinople series. Skilled artisans have hand lathed this 20 Medium Thin Ride cymbal using old-style cutting tools and techniques to retain pits and other surface impurities that modern finishing processes remove. This process allows the original tonal quality to be retained and untainted. The Zildjian K Constantinople 20″ Medium Thin Ride Cymbal is a high performance ride cymbal used by many professional drummers such as Pablo Bencid (The Either Orchestra) Keith Carlock (Toto) Wayne Salzmann II (Eric Johnson) and Nils Tornqvist (Miike Snow). Specifications Cymbal Type: Ride Size: 20″ Weight: Medium thin Finish: Traditional finish Bell Size: Medium Profile: Medium-low Pitch: Low to mid Sound: Dark Volume: General Balance: Blend Sustain: Medium
